How Does Arthurian Legend Shape the Name Elaine?
One of the most significant ways the name Elaine gained widespread recognition and a certain romantic flair was through its appearance in the Arthurian legends. These stories, you know, were incredibly popular and shaped much of medieval European culture. When a name appears in such tales, it tends to take on some of the qualities of the characters who bear it.
Specifically, the name Elaine was used for a character in the 15th-century Arthurian romance called "Le Morte d’Arthur" by Thomas Malory. In this story, Elaine was the daughter, and she played a part in the narrative of Lancelot and Elaine. This connection to a well-known tale, you know, really helped to cement the name in people's minds.

Beyond "Le Morte d’Arthur," the name also appears in other versions of the Arthurian cycle. There is, for example, the Elaine of Astolat, who is known for her unrequited affection for Lancelot. Then there is Elaine, the mother of Galahad, who is also connected to Lancelot. These different portrayals, you know, add layers to the name's literary background.

The Greek Connection - More Than Just a French Name
While we often talk about Elaine having French and Scottish origins, it is really important to look further back to truly grasp its deepest roots. Many European names, you know, have older connections that stretch into classical languages. For Elaine, that means going all the way back to ancient Greek.
The name Elaine is, in fact, derived from the Greek name Helenē. This is where we find the very first meanings that eventually led to "torch" or "bright, shining light." The Greek word "hēlios," which means "sun," is also connected to this origin. So, you see, the idea of light has been central to this name for a very, very long time.
